What is Silver Sky Marble?
At its core, Silver Sky Marble is a natural stone that showcases an ethereal mix of silver hues and subtle veining. Its light-reflecting quality gives spaces a fresh, luminous feel that can make even the most modest interiors look upscale. Unlike more common marbles, Silver Sky Marble has an iridescence that adds a dynamic quality to every installation. You’ll notice that the stone often exhibits a range of tones from silvery gray to almost-white, providing versatility in design choices.
The beauty of Silver Sky Marble is not just in its appearance. It also has a tactile quality that encourages creative application in various environments—from luxurious kitchens to modern office spaces. Designers appreciate that it works well as a statement piece in countertops, wall claddings, and even decorative sculptures. Moreover, its durability and natural resistance to wear make it a long-lasting investment for those who want both aesthetics and functionality.

Care and Durability
Silver Sky Marble is known for its durability, but like all natural stones, it requires proper care to maintain its luster. Regular cleaning with non-abrasive solutions and routine sealing can protect the surface from stains and wear. It’s important to avoid harsh chemicals that might damage the stone’s natural finish. Instead, opt for mild detergents and soft cloths when cleaning your marble surfaces.
Here are some practical tips for keeping your Silver Sky Marble in top condition:
- Daily Cleaning: Use a microfiber cloth and a gentle cleaning solution to remove dust and spills.
- Sealing: Apply a high-quality stone sealer every 6-12 months to protect the surface.
- Avoid Acidic Substances: Steer clear of vinegar or lemon-based cleaners that can etch the marble.
- Professional Maintenance: Consider periodic professional cleaning to preserve its natural sheen and integrity.
By following these guidelines, you can ensure that your marble retains its beautiful appearance while withstanding daily wear and tear. The durability of Silver Sky Marble makes it a cost-effective choice in the long run, as it continues to look great for years with minimal maintenance.
